Originally posted by tumblehome
I had a short throw shifter installed on my 04 and what a difference, I love it. The tech told me if I put a cat-back exhaust on it would not void my warranty however, messing with the cats definitely will. Is a cat-back system just for sound or will it provide an increase in power? Everyone seems to stress the importance of the up-pipe.
Cat back is fine. Messing with your up and down pipes is not a good idea though if you value your warranty. Subaru is within their rights to deny you for sertain things if you replace them. So far though it sounds like this dealer, or at least this tech, are reasonable about mods. I'd just go with what they say.
